A Level 2 Electrician in the Sutherland Shire has the knowledge to undertake four essential areas of electrical work that go beyond the capabilities of a standard electrical professional. Their specialized skills include the installation, disconnection, and reconnection of both overhead and underground power lines, classified as "Classification A" and "Category B" jobs. This know-how is particularly valuable in the Sutherland Shire, where lots of older homes still utilize overhead power lines that are vulnerable to storm damage. In addition, a Level 2 Electrician is qualified to carry out "Classification C" tasks, including the installation of power meters, and "Category D" jobs, which include the setup, repair, and maintenance of service fuses and connection points. The everyday obligations of a Level 2 Electrician in the Sutherland Shire frequently include upgrading and broadening switchboard capacity to accommodate the increasing power demands of contemporary families. As technology advances and households grow, homes need more electrical power to support high-power home appliances like ducted cooling and electrical car charging systems, which can overwhelm the original circuitry. To resolve this, a Level 2 Electrician can update a home's power supply from single-phase to three-phase, successfully tripling its electrical energy capability. This complicated procedure needs coordination with the electrical grid, setup of new consumer mains, and fitting the switchboard with the current security functions, consisting of circuit breakers and security switches. Due to the involvement of live electrical parts, just a qualified Level 2 Electrician has the proficiency to securely handle the upgrade procedure.
